View full abstract and other project information on NIH RePORTER Go To NIH RePORTER Excerpt: We seek to develop a potent Pharmachin derivative with activity against blood forms of P. falciparum and P. vivax. It is our ultimate goal to develop an inexpensive anti-malarial that is safe for use in G6PD deficient individuals, and in the most vulnerable populations, i.e., pregnant women and children, and can be administered by oral and parenteral routes for weekly chemo-prevention as well as treatment of malaria, including severe malaria.
